The HP LaserJet Pro MFP 3302fdw is a compact, high-speed colour laser printer designed for small to medium businesses. It delivers up to 25 ppm with automatic duplex printing, scanning, copying, and faxing. Featuring next-generation TerraJet Toner for vibrant colours, reliable auto-reconnecting Wi-Fi, and enterprise-level security, it optimizes productivity while minimizing downtime and energy use.

Avoid the headaches and hassle of a HP printer
Ordered printer - which came complete with a fault when using the 2 sided scanner - where the backside of a scan would get lines all over it. Amazon would not offer a replacement so I ordered a replacement and a return for the original. The replacement arrived, and the scanner worked better (no lines). However the scan would come out wonky. No matter what I’ve tried I cannot get it to scan straight (it’s fine if I use the flatbed as opposed to the ADF).HP didn’t want to know about either issue and said it was down to the retailer, but Amazon put me off returns because I had a warning in the past for “too many returns” so they bully you into keeping faulty items with the threat of closing your account.Funny thing is the day the new printer was due to arrive - my work colleagues were telling me to avoid HP printers that are “plagued” with issues. I just want a printer I can rely on for years to come, but not going to get this with HP that’s for sure.On a positive note, the print quality is incredible for a laser printer - very happy with it. It’s just such a shame about the scanner issues.

Good value and quality printer, but expensive consumables.
So far, so good!This is a good printer from one of the top technology companies. It's designed for reasonable home or small workgroup use although I've only had it a week so not had much use yet. The Printer is a very useful size, not too big and not too small, and sits on a stand next to my computer table for convenience. The colour scheme is attractive and the copy/scan function adds to the duplex printing that it also does. Apparently it also scans to email but I haven't set this up or used it yet, but that's a very useful function. Some test prints I did show really good, clear and crisp print reproduction from the new terrajet print technology, but it's not the quietest printer I've heard (not a complaint).Unboxing was straightforward and setting it up on my home wifi network was very simple and the connection has been stable too. The colour LED control is very good and responds quickly to touch controls, again it's very simple to use with helpful graphics.Originally I was going to order the higher spec' 4203fdw printer, but that had a ridiculously long waiting period so I cancelled that and ordered this one instead, as it was on spring discount, and so far I don't have any regrets. Other reviewers are also generally happy with the printer.The only downside is that HP have locked the printer into using it's own printer cartridges (which is hard to spot prior to purchase- hence the four star review), which means you have to replace them with the vastly more expensive HP cartridges instead of having the freedom to buy your own consumables from other suppliers, so be warned!Otherwise, a great printer- so far!
